SpectreパッチはiOS、Safariのパフォーマンスを低下させる可能性があります(そしてそれについてあなたができること)

テクノロジーおよびコンピューター業界は、基本的にすべての最新のコンピューティングデバイスに影響を与える2つの主要なセキュリティ上の欠陥、SpectreとMeltdownの開示によって、今年初めに揺さぶられました。

これらの2つの欠陥により、何百万ものスマートフォン、コンピューター、その他の電子機器がハッカーによる攻撃に対して脆弱になりました。

残念ながら、エクスプロイトが最新のコンピュータインフラストラクチャに影響を与える方法のため、エクスプロイトを修正すると、iPhoneを含む当社の最愛のテクノロジー製品のパフォーマンスに悪影響が及ぶ可能性があります。

コンテンツ

  • スペクターとは何ですか?アップルはそれについて何をしましたか?
  • Spectreのパフォーマンスへの影響
  • まず、これらの手順を試してください
  • 次に、バッテリーを確認します
  • 問題がSafariにある場合
    • 可能な修正(キャッチ付き)
    • 関連記事:
    • 関連記事:

スペクターとは何ですか?アップルはそれについて何をしましたか?

Spectreは、可能な限り簡単に言えば、コンピューターチップを高速化するために歴史的に使用されてきた手法、つまり投機的実行とキャッシングを利用するエクスプロイトです。

Spectreの亜種を使用することにより、攻撃者はプログラムに機密データや個人データを明らかにするように強制する可能性があります。

また、Meltdownよりも保護が難しく、JavaScriptを介してWebブラウザにデプロイできます。 それにもかかわらず、危険を軽減するパッチが可能です。

1月、Appleはさまざまなオペレーティングシステムで両方の欠陥に対するパッチの発行を開始しました。 ただし、残念ながら、iOS11.2.2以降のSpectreパッチはiPhoneのパフォーマンスに悪影響を与える可能性があるようです。

Spectreのパフォーマンスへの影響

Spectreパッチの問題は次のとおりです。古いiPhoneで一連のテストが実行され、修正の結果、パフォーマンスが大幅に低下することが多くのテストで判明しました。

たとえば、技術ブログMELV1Nの発行者であるMelvin Mughalは、iPhone6をiOS11.2.2にアップデートする直前と直後に、独自の一連のベンチマークテストを実行しました。 彼は次のことを見つけました。

  • 更新前のシングルコアベンチマーク:1,561
  • 更新前のマルチコアベンチマーク:2,665
  • 更新後のシングルコアベンチマーク:924
  • 更新後のマルチコアベンチマーク:1,616

この時点で、Mughalのテストは、広範囲にわたるパフォーマンスヒットの決定的な証拠ではないことに注意してください。 迅速な反発の後、ムガル帝国は 彼のテスト結果を削除しました 代わりにブログに通知を投稿しました。

他のAppleサイトでも同様のテストが実行されており、パフォーマンスへの影響はそれほど深刻ではありません。

あなた自身のマイレージは異なる場合があります。 相反する結果にもかかわらず、スペクター できる iPhoneのパフォーマンスを低下させます。

残念ながら、スペクターパッチは必要悪です。 自分自身を保護するために、すべてのデバイスにiOS11.2.2以降のバージョンとその他の軽減パッチをインストールすることをお勧めします。

ただし、iOS 11.2.2以降をインストールしていて、パフォーマンスが大幅に低下していることに気付いた場合は、いくつかのことを行う必要があります。

まず、これらの手順を試してください

Spectre関連の速度低下を相殺するための抜本的な対策を講じる前に、パッチが実際に問題であるかどうかを確認する必要があります。

  • まず、iPhoneを再起動してみてください。 これは、多くの速度低下の問題に対する単純で簡単な修正です。
  • 同様に、ストレージを確認してください。 [設定]> [一般]> [iPhoneストレージ]に移動します。 動きが鈍くなるのは、iPhoneのストレージが少ないことと関係していることが多いので、クリーンアップしてみてください。

次に、バッテリーを確認します

古いiPhoneでのパフォーマンスの低下は、Appleの電源管理システムにも関係している可能性があります。 はい、私たちは老朽化したバッテリーで古いiPhoneをスロットルするのと同じメカニズムについて話しています。

これが原因である可能性があると思われる場合は、iPhoneのバッテリーの状態を確認するのが賢明かもしれません。 その方法については、以前の記事を参照してください。

  • バッテリーの状態を確認し、交換を決定する方法

ひどく劣化している場合は、AppleStoreで新しいバッテリーを入手してください。 「Batterygate」により、同社は年末までに79ドルから29ドルに割引しました。

問題がSafariにある場合

もちろん、スペクターのせいでSafariのパフォーマンスも打撃を受ける可能性があります。 これは主に、iOS11.2.2緩和パッチがJavaScriptに直接影響するという事実によるものです。

Safariで動作が遅くなっている場合は、それを修正する方法がありますが、注意が必要です。

したがって、最初に、Safariキャッシュをリセットするという簡単な手順を試してください。 [設定]> [Safari]に移動し、[履歴とWebサイトのデータを消去]をタップします。

それでもSafariのパフォーマンスにあまり影響しない場合は、次のことを試してください。

可能な修正(キャッチ付き)

幸いなことに、JavaScriptをオフにすることで、Spectreを回避し、Safariのパフォーマンスを高速化することもできます。

–設定を起動します。
–下にスクロールして、Safariをタップします。
–一番下までスクロールして、[詳細]をタップします。
–JavaScriptをオフに切り替えます。
–設定を終了します。
– Safariアプリを閉じてから、再起動してください。

追加のボーナスとして、JavaScriptをオフにすると、Safariのブラウジングが大幅に高速化される可能性があります。 これは、最新のWebサイトで使用されている煩わしい広告、トラッキングコード、その他の面倒なツールがなくなるためです。

一方、JavaScriptを無効にすると、お気に入りのサイトの一部で問題が発生する可能性があります。 場合によっては、一部のサイトは読み込まれません。

  • Appleが数日以内に「スペクター」チップの欠陥の修正を発行
  • iOS11.3を使用してiPhoneのバッテリーの状態を確認する
  • AppleがSierraとElCapitanのメルトダウン修正をリリース
  • iOS10でSafariが遅いまたはクラッシュするハウツー
マイク-アップル
マイク・ピーターソン(シニアライター)

マイクはカリフォルニア州サンディエゴ出身のフリーランスジャーナリストです。

彼は主にアップルと消費者向けテクノロジーを扱っていますが、過去に公安、地方自治体、さまざまな出版物の教育について書いた経験があります。

彼は、作家、編集者、ニュースデザイナーなど、ジャーナリズムの分野でかなりの数の帽子をかぶっています。

関連記事: